  11. pilotcap#AC's Avatar
    With older. OS I never saw the lightning symbol disappear. Since .106 and above charging is normal lightning symbol or yellow LED, no symbo or steady green LED with charging completed.

  22. Officer737's Avatar
    Something that was explained to me by someone that builds batteries is that very few things fully charge a battery as there needs some room for the volts to "float" so that gets to a certain point and stops charging and then lets it fall to a certain level before it starts charging again. It keeps the battery from over charging and keeps the battery fresh because the volts float and not a constant.
